Seeing as you think the toon speed effects their ship speed kinda speaks volumes on your knowledge of the game...
So 1st, toon speed stats are not connected to their ship speed stats. The rarity of mods (5*, 6*), zetas, omi, level and relic are what is used to calculate their ship stats. So if your Revan is missing a 6* mod and the enemys isn't, they will go 1st. Otherwise they're tied for speed and it's a coin flip. They don't mass assist on any of Levy's abilities, Malgus's ship calls assist, your team was probably dazed when you try to call assist so they didn't.
2nd, Leia's ult only revives if it gets a kill and your ally wasn't defeated by a toon that prevents revives (ie SLKR, LV's team when he is in ult, certain DC, etc.)
It really just seems like you lack kit and game mechanic knowledge and blame it on the game being rigged. I totally get feeling like the game is against you, when you've run the same battle 100 times but this one time you need the battle to win the round, it goes completely sideways.
Leave if you're gonna leave, but think about reaching out to the community on why battles and certain things happened in them if you decide to stick around, you'd be surprised what you might learn.